BufferList indicator development
Interface selection
All BufferList implementations support IQuote inputs from the base class. The interface determines what additional input types are supported:
| Interface | Additional Inputs | Use Case | Examples |
|---|---|---|---|
IIncrementFromChain | IReusable, (DateTime, double) | Chainable single-value indicators | SMA, EMA, RSI |
IIncrementFromQuote | (none - only IQuote) | Requires OHLCV properties | Stoch, ATR, VWAP |
Constructor pattern
public class MyIndicatorList : BufferList<MyResult>, IIncrementFromChain
{
private readonly Queue<double> _buffer;
// Primary constructor (parameters only)
public MyIndicatorList(int lookbackPeriods)
{
ArgumentOutOfRangeException.ThrowIfLessThan(lookbackPeriods, 1);
LookbackPeriods = lookbackPeriods;
_buffer = new Queue<double>(lookbackPeriods);
}
// Chaining constructor (parameters + quotes)
public MyIndicatorList(int lookbackPeriods, IReadOnlyList<IQuote> quotes)
: this(lookbackPeriods) => Add(quotes);
}
Buffer management
Use extension methods from BufferListUtilities:
_buffer.Update(capacity, value)- Standard rolling buffer_buffer.UpdateWithDequeue(capacity, value)- Returns dequeued value for sum adjustment

State management
Use Clear() to reset all internal state:
public override void Clear()
{
base.Clear();
_buffer.Clear();
_bufferSum = 0;
}
Testing constraints
- Inherit
BufferListTestBase(NOTTestBase) - Implement test interface matching increment interface:
IIncrementFromChain→ITestChainBufferListIIncrementFromQuote→ITestQuoteBufferList
- Verify exact Series parity with
bufferResults.IsExactly(seriesResults)(NOTShould().Be()) - All 5 base class tests pass (incremental adds, batching, constructor chaining, Clear(), auto-pruning)

Anti-patterns to avoid
Manual buffer management (WRONG):
if (_buffer.Count == capacity) _buffer.Dequeue();
_buffer.Enqueue(value);
Use extension methods (CORRECT):
_buffer.Update(capacity, value);
